Giants Rookie Abdul Carter Responds to Viral Moment Against Jets

Abdul Carter Takes Viral Moment in Stride
New York Giants rookie edge rusher Abdul Carter is brushing off an embarrassing moment from Saturday's preseason matchup against the New York Jets that quickly went viral. After a not-so-flattering chip block from Jets tight end Stone Smartt sent him tumbling to the ground, Carter took to social media on Sunday to fire back at the Jets, playfully labeling the block as 'weak ass.'
Despite this hiccup, Carter showcased his skills during the Giants' convincing 31-12 victory over their in-state rivals, recording one tackle in his limited playing time. The No. 3 overall pick from the 2025 draft had already made a positive impression during joint training camp practices, earning accolades from Jets head coach Aaron Glenn.
While Carter may have found humor in his viral moment, the historical rivalry between the Giants and Jets adds an intriguing layer to his response. The Giants have not triumphed over the Jets in a regular-season game since 2011, facing defeat in their last three encounters.
